What do roofing jobs actually cost in Orem?
We don’t yet have enough itemized residential roofing permits in Orem to publish a reliable local cost range. Across Utah, the median filed residential roofing-permit amount is $9,900 - a real filed figure rather than a national estimate. As more Orem permits come on record, we’ll show the local range here.
How many roofing companies in Orem are actually licensed and verified?
Of the 4 companies we track in Orem, 2 have an active contractor license located in public records, 2 are registered business entities, and 4 operate from a commercial rather than residential address. Utah issues roofing-contractor licensing at the state level, so an active state license is the baseline credential to confirm before hiring. A company not appearing with a license here isn’t proof it’s unlicensed - some jurisdictions don’t publish - so verify directly, and always confirm liability and workers’ comp insurance before work starts.
Is Orem a storm-damage market, and how do I avoid storm chasers?
Utah County has recorded 80 significant storm events in the past decade, including hail up to 1.75" and wind gusts to 87 mph, so storm-driven roof damage is common here. After big storms, be wary of out-of-area crews who show up unsolicited, pressure you to sign immediately, or ask you to sign over your insurance claim. 4 of the roofers we track are based in Orem itself, alongside 13 that service it from nearby - favor an established local firm you can verify over a crew that appeared after the hail.
Which manufacturer certifications do Orem roofers hold?
2 of the 4 roofers we track in Orem hold at least one manufacturer certification (GAF, Owens Corning, CertainTeed, TAMKO, IKO, Malarkey). The most common here is Owens Corning, held by 2 companies - versus 54% certified across Utah. Certification means the manufacturer vetted the contractor and lets them back your roof with stronger, longer material-and-labor warranties. Not required to install a roof, but a real signal of training and standing.

What's the safety record of roofers in Orem?
Roofing is a high-fall-risk trade, so safety history matters. Of the 4 companies we track in Orem, 1 has at least one federal OSHA violation on record in the past 10 years, and 3 have none. We show any recorded violation - citation, severity, and penalty - on each profile. A clean record isn’t a guarantee, but repeated serious violations are a real red flag.

What roofing materials work best for Orem's climate?
Orem sits at the foot of the Wasatch Mountains, so roofs face intense summer UV and heat, heavy winter snow loads, and occasional hail. Asphalt shingles rated for impact resistance and high wind are popular because they handle these swings well. Metal roofing is also a strong choice for shedding snow and reflecting summer heat. Ask any contractor you interview which products they recommend specifically for high-altitude, four-season desert conditions and why.
How do I verify that a roofing contractor in Orem is properly licensed and insured?
Utah requires roofing contractors to hold a state contractor license, and they should carry both general liability and workers compensation insurance. Always ask for proof of both before signing anything, and confirm the license is current and in good standing. Requirements and the agencies that oversee them can change, so verify the current rules with your local building department or the state licensing authority rather than relying solely on what a contractor tells you.
Do I need a permit for a roof replacement in Orem?
Most full roof replacements in Orem require a building permit, though requirements can vary based on scope and change over time. Pulling a permit protects you because the work gets inspected. A reputable contractor will handle the permit process for you and include it in the contract. Be cautious of any contractor who suggests skipping the permit to save money or speed up the job - that is a red flag.
What should a written roofing estimate from an Orem contractor include?
A solid estimate should spell out the scope of work, specific materials and product grades, how old materials and debris will be disposed of, project timeline, total cost, and payment schedule. Because Utah winters can arrive quickly in the fall, ask for a realistic start date and a completion commitment. The estimate should also address what happens if hidden damage like rotted decking is found once the old roof is removed.
What warranty should I expect from a roofing contractor in Orem?
Look for two separate warranties: a manufacturer's warranty covering the roofing materials themselves, and a workmanship warranty from the contractor covering the installation. Workmanship warranties vary widely, so ask how long it lasts and what it covers. Given Orem's hail and heavy snow seasons, also ask whether the manufacturer's warranty includes impact or weather-related coverage, and get all warranty terms in writing before work begins.
What are the biggest red flags when hiring a roofing contractor in Orem?
Watch out for contractors who show up unsolicited after a hailstorm, pressure you to sign immediately, ask for large upfront cash payments, or cannot provide a local physical address and references. Storm-chasing crews often leave the area before warranty issues arise. Prioritize contractors with an established local presence in the Utah County area, verifiable references from recent local jobs, and a clear written contract before any work starts.
